Drilling Conditions in Paarl
Paarl sits on the Cape Granite & Berg River Alluvium formation. This directly determines the drilling approach, expected depth, yield, and total cost. Percussion drilling is the standard method here — effective and cost-efficient for hard granite.
Water quality: Excellent. Low TDS alluvial water ideal for irrigation and domestic use. Nitrate check recommended for farming areas.
Borehole Costs in Paarl
Based on the Cape Granite & Berg River Alluvium geology and average depths of 25m - 60m, a complete borehole system in Paarl typically costs R40 000 – R90 000.

Permits & Compliance in Paarl
Drilling a borehole in Paarl is legal, but it requires registration and compliance with national water legislation. Skipping this step can result in fines and complications when selling your property.
In South Africa, all groundwater use is governed by the National Water Act (Act 36 of 1998). Your borehole must be registered with the Department of Water and Sanitation (DWS) — Western Cape Regional Office. You are also required to notify the Drakenstein Local Municipality before drilling commences.

Water Quality Testing
RecommendedHave your borehole water tested by a SANS 241-accredited laboratory before using it for drinking or cooking.
Yield Test Certification
RecommendedA certified yield test confirms the sustainable output of your borehole. Keep this certificate — it is required if you ever sell your property.

Get a Geo-Survey (Optional but Recommended)
A geo-electrical survey identifies the best drill point on your property. In hard-rock areas like this, it can save thousands in dry-hole costs.
